How Today’s Tariffs Echo the Long, Strange History of Alcohol and Politics

Summary by VinePair
If you’re having trouble following the news about U.S. tariffs on wine, beer, and spirits from Europe, count yourself in good company: On MSNBC this week, University of Michigan economics professor and senior fellow at the Peterson Institute for International Economics Justin Wolfers called the on-again, off-again tariffs “crazy math.” At press time, the EU still has a hold on its plans to unleash reciprocal actions against U.S. imports, though …
